Cajun Shrimp and Salmon with Garlic Cream Sauce

This flavorful Cajun Shrimp and Salmon dish is smothered in a rich garlic cream sauce, perfect for a satisfying and elegant dinner. Enjoy the spicy, savory seafood paired with a smooth, indulgent sauce.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 12 ounces salmon fillet
  • 12 ounces large sh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 2 tablespoons Cajun seasoning
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1/2 cup chicken broth
  • 2 tablespoons butter
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• Salt and black pepper to taste
  • Chopped fresh parsley, for garnish

Instructions

  1. Pat the salmon and shrimp dry. Sprinkle Cajun seasoning evenly over both sides of the salmon and shrimp.
  2. Heat 1 tablespoon ol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add salmon fillets skin-side down and cook for 4-5 minutes per side until cooked through. Remove and set aside.
  3. In the same skillet, add the remaining olive oil and sauté shrimp for 2-3 minutes on each side until pink and cooked through. Remove and set aside with salmon.
  4. Reduce heat to medium and add butter. Once melted, add minced garlic and sauté for about 1 minute until fragrant.
  5. Pour in chicken broth and lemon juice, scraping any browned bits from the bottom of the pan. Let simmer for 2 minutes.
  6. Stir in the heavy cream and cook, stirring occasionally, until the sauce thickens slightly, about 3-4 minutes.
  7. Return salmon and shrimp to the skillet, spoon the sauce over the seafood, and heat through for 1-2 minutes.
  8. Garnish with chopped fresh parsley and serve immediately.

Notes

For extra flavor, serve with steamed rice or crusty bread to soak up the creamy garlic sauce.
